确认您的S3 CORS配置已正确设置。例如,确认您已添加了正确的CORS规则以允许跨域请求。
确认您的访问密钥和密钥ID是否正确,并且确保您有足够的权限来执行该操作。
编写代码以处理拒绝访问的情况。以下是一个示例代码片段,其中包含如何处理AWS S3中的拒绝访问情况。这将在请求AWS S3时捕获访问被拒绝的错误,并将其打印到控制台上。您可以根据需要调整代码以执行其他操作。
try {
// AWS S3请求代码
} catch (error) {
if (error.code === 'AccessDenied') {
console.log('Access Denied!'); // 处理拒绝访问情况
}
}
通过以上措施,您可以解决AWS S3跨域资源共享配置在拒绝访问情况下无法正常工作的问题。
上一篇:AWSS3控制台下载失败